Cleo's Golden Discovery
Cleo was no ordinary cat. While other cats spent their days napping in sunbeams, Cleo spent hers exploring. Her favorite spot was Mrs. Willow's garden, where something magical always seemed to happen.
One morning, Cleo noticed something peculiar among the roses. A small golden pyramid, no bigger than a teacup, glimmered in the sunlight. When Cleo touched it with her paw, the pyramid began to spin, and a tiny door appeared.
"Hello, little friend," whispered a voice from inside.
Cleo cautiously peered in and found herself in a magnificent world where everything was made of crystals and light. In the center stood a giant papaya tree, but these were no ordinary papayas – each fruit glowed with a different color and hummed with gentle music.
"Welcome," said a tiny fairy with wings like a butterfly. "These are sharing papayas. Whoever eats one becomes connected to everyone who has ever tasted from this tree."
Cleo's tummy rumbled. She had never tasted papaya before. The kindest-looking fruit, a soft orange one that smelled like sunshine, floated toward her. One bite filled her with warmth and happiness. Suddenly, she could feel the love of a hundred children who had eaten from this tree before her.
"But wait," Cleo meowed. "My friend Barnaby is sick at home. Can I bring him a papaya too?"
The fairy smiled. "That's why the pyramid chose you, Cleo. You have a kind heart."
Cleo returned home with a special papaya that glowed pink with healing magic. She shared it with Barnaby, who felt better instantly. Together, they realized that the real treasure wasn't the magical world or the special fruits – it was the joy of sharing adventures with friends.
From that day on, Cleo and Barnaby visited the pyramid together, always bringing something back to share with others who needed a little magic in their lives.
